4.1 Introduction<br />

Every day we witness international organisations signing treaties, parliaments passing<br />

new laws, different groups demonstrating in the streets, people electing their parliamentary<br />

members, and municipalities collecting taxes. Although, at first sight, these<br />

actions seem to have little to do with us, they might affect to different extents our daily<br />

lives, directly and indirectly. <strong>The</strong> question is, then: what do these actions have to do<br />

with <strong>youth</strong> participation and democratic citizenship? How do they really affect us?<br />

What do we need to do if we want to actively use and live these concepts?<br />

If we move out of our domestic surroundings, are there other meanings and interpretations<br />

of these concepts and if yes, how could we deal with them? <strong>Euro</strong>-<strong>Mediterranean</strong><br />

<strong>youth</strong> <strong>work</strong> is a very lively example of an environment with multiple understandings<br />

of <strong>youth</strong> participation and democratic citizenship. While, on the one hand, there are<br />

various factors affecting the evolution and interpretation of these concepts, on the<br />

other hand there also exist many different ways in which <strong>Euro</strong>-<strong>Mediterranean</strong> <strong>youth</strong><br />

<strong>work</strong> can deal with it.<br />
